Houses
Campus houses provide students a special opportunity to live in a house while still being close to the best campus offerings.
Houses are furnished with a sofa, an armchair, a coffee table, and a dining room table and chairs. Each resident of the house will be provided a twin bed, a closet or wardrobe, drawers/dresser, and a desk and chair. Pacific will pay for electricity, water, garbage and recycling, internet, and basic landscaping care. Students living in houses will need to bring their own cleaning supplies, including brooms and vacuums.
To qualify to live in a campus house, students must meet eligibility requirements detailed in the house application process, including but not limited to, having met the housing requirement. Campus Living will make space assignments based on the application process.

Pine House | 2335 Main Street
- Total occupancy: 3 students
- 1 private bedroom, 1 shared bedroom
- Living room, kitchen, dining nook, study, one bathroom
- Washer and dryer provided
Stadium House | 2410 Sunset Dr
- Total occupancy: 4 students
- 2 downstairs private bedrooms and 2 upstairs private bedrooms
- Living room, kitchen, dining area, study, one downstairs bathroom
- View of Hanson Stadium from the living room
- Washer and dryer provided
Garden House | 2415 Main Street
- Total occupancy: five residents and a designated Resident Assistant (RA)
- Two shared bedrooms, one private bedroom, and a private room for the RA
- Living room, kitchen, two bathrooms
- Washer and dryer provided
The Garden House (formerly the “Environmental House”) accommodates 5 residents and a designated Resident Assistant (RA), with two shared bedrooms, one private bedroom, and a private room for the RA. The RA, assigned by Campus Living, provides support and resources for residents of campus houses.
Located at the Boxer Gardens and Food Share, the Garden House offers direct access to a vibrant space used for university events, learning, and community support. The garden is maintained by university staff and is available for resident use unless exclusive events are scheduled. University staff and guests regularly visit the exterior spaces.
